7 Best Speedfan Alternatives for 2023
Core Temp is another good Speedfan alternative. It’s similar features to Real Temp, but is more flexible and can monitor a much larger number of CPUs, including those from AMD and VIA. Core Temp doesn’t use traditional onboard thermal sensors, but monitors CPU’s embedded Digital Thermal Sensor (DTS).

  • Recommendation on how to make diablo 4 run cooler on M1 Max?
    You can make device cooler by manually turning on the fan and tinkering with the RPM of fan to make it run cooler when running games. Macboook by default does not turn on the Fans until its over 90 degree. You can use this free Fan control software. I have been using it and my mac runs cooler when gaming and such. Https://crystalidea.com/macs-fan-control. Source: 10 months ago
